Current Job Market in Gardena
The current job market in Gardena is robust, with a mix of full-time, part-time, and temporary positions available. According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, the unemployment rate in Gardena is lower than the national average, indicating a strong job market. The top industries in Gardena include healthcare, education, retail trade, and manufacturing.
Top Jobs Hiring in Gardena
Based on job postings and employment data, the following are the top jobs hiring in Gardena right now:
Job Title | Industry | Salary Range |
---|---|---|
Registered Nurse | Healthcare | $80,000 - $110,000 per year |
Software Engineer | Technology | $110,000 - $140,000 per year |
Teacher | Education | $50,000 - $80,000 per year |
Sales Representative | Retail Trade | $40,000 - $70,000 per year |
Manufacturing Engineer | Manufacturing | $70,000 - $100,000 per year |
